/* Save CPU state to stack for suspend to RAM */
.macro SUSPEND_SAVE_REGS
PTR_SUBU sp, PT_SIZE /* Call preserved GPRs */
LONG_S $16, PT_R16(sp)
LONG_S $17, PT_R17(sp)
LONG_S $18, PT_R18(sp)
LONG_S $19, PT_R19(sp)
LONG_S $20, PT_R20(sp)
LONG_S $21, PT_R21(sp)
LONG_S $22, PT_R22(sp)
LONG_S $23, PT_R23(sp)
LONG_S $28, PT_R28(sp)
LONG_S $30, PT_R30(sp)
LONG_S $31, PT_R31(sp) /* A couple of CP0 registers with space in pt_regs */
mfc0 k0, CP0_STATUS
LONG_S k0, PT_STATUS(sp)
.endm
/* Restore CPU state from stack after resume from RAM */
.macro RESUME_RESTORE_REGS_RETURN
.set push
.set noreorder /* A couple of CP0 registers with space in pt_regs */
LONG_L k0, PT_STATUS(sp)
mtc0 k0, CP0_STATUS /* Call preserved GPRs */
LONG_L $16, PT_R16(sp)
LONG_L $17, PT_R17(sp)
LONG_L $18, PT_R18(sp)
LONG_L $19, PT_R19(sp)
LONG_L $20, PT_R20(sp)
LONG_L $21, PT_R21(sp)
LONG_L $22, PT_R22(sp)
LONG_L $23, PT_R23(sp)
LONG_L $28, PT_R28(sp)
LONG_L $30, PT_R30(sp)
LONG_L $31, PT_R31(sp) /* Pop and return */
jr ra
PTR_ADDIU sp, PT_SIZE
.set pop
.endm
/* Get address of static suspend state into t1 */
.macro LA_STATIC_SUSPEND
PTR_LA t1, mips_static_suspend_state
.endm
/* Save important CPU state for early restoration to global data */
.macro SUSPEND_SAVE_STATIC #ifdef CONFIG_EVA /* * Segment configuration is saved in global data where it can be easily * reloaded without depending on the segment configuration.
*/
mfc0 k0, CP0_SEGCTL0
LONG_S k0, SSS_SEGCTL0(t1)
mfc0 k0, CP0_SEGCTL1
LONG_S k0, SSS_SEGCTL1(t1)
mfc0 k0, CP0_SEGCTL2
LONG_S k0, SSS_SEGCTL2(t1) #endif /* save stack pointer (pointing to GPRs) */
LONG_S sp, SSS_SP(t1)
.endm
/* Restore important CPU state early from global data */
.macro RESUME_RESTORE_STATIC #ifdef CONFIG_EVA /* * Segment configuration must be restored prior to any access to * allocated memory, as it may reside outside of the legacy kernel * segments.
*/
LONG_L k0, SSS_SEGCTL0(t1)
mtc0 k0, CP0_SEGCTL0
LONG_L k0, SSS_SEGCTL1(t1)
mtc0 k0, CP0_SEGCTL1
LONG_L k0, SSS_SEGCTL2(t1)
mtc0 k0, CP0_SEGCTL2
tlbw_use_hazard #endif /* restore stack pointer (pointing to GPRs) */
LONG_L sp, SSS_SP(t1)
.endm
/* flush caches to make sure context has reached memory */
.macro SUSPEND_CACHE_FLUSH
.extern __flush_cache_all
.set push
.set noreorder
PTR_LA t1, __flush_cache_all
LONG_L t0, 0(t1)
jalr t0
nop
.set pop
.endm
/* Save suspend state and flush data caches to RAM */
.macro SUSPEND_SAVE
SUSPEND_SAVE_REGS
LA_STATIC_SUSPEND
SUSPEND_SAVE_STATIC
SUSPEND_CACHE_FLUSH
.endm
/* Restore saved state after resume from RAM and return */
.macro RESUME_RESTORE_RETURN
LA_STATIC_SUSPEND
RESUME_RESTORE_STATIC
RESUME_RESTORE_REGS_RETURN
.endm
#else/* __ASSEMBLY__ */
/** * struct mips_static_suspend_state - Core saved CPU state across S2R. * @segctl: CP0 Segment control registers. * @sp: Stack frame where GP register context is saved. * * This structure contains minimal CPU state that must be saved in static kernel * data in order to be able to restore the rest of the state. This includes * segmentation configuration in the case of EVA being enabled, as they must be * restored prior to any kmalloc'd memory being referenced (even the stack * pointer).
*/ struct mips_static_suspend_state { #ifdef CONFIG_EVA unsignedlong segctl[3]; #endif unsignedlong sp;
};
#endif/* !__ASSEMBLY__ */
#endif/* __ASM_PM_HELPERS_H */
